Toyota Prius
TheToyota Priusremains popular with buyers due to its longstanding and reliable reputation.
Its been the go-to hybrid forever, and the 2025 version is just as solid.
Its crazy efficientlike, 57 mpg city, said Rob Dillan, automotive expert and founder ofEVhype.
Nothing flashy, but if you want something reliable that sips gas and just works, this ones it.
